The ec2 script doesn't need to be part of the Launchpad tree. It doesn't use Launchpad code, and it depends bzr-pqm, which is a plugin that Launchpad doesn't provide. It's also not necessary for developing Launchpad (though I believe I'm the only one not using it on a regular basis). Therefore, I'm moving it to lp-dev-tools. It is, after all, a tool for Launchpad developers. This deletes ~6000 lines from the launchpad tree. I've landed it in lp-dev-tools already, but I won't delete it from the Launchpad tree until we've made it easy to switch. If you want to be an early adopter, you'll need the latest bzr-pqm (r88), which you can get via "bzr branch lp:bzr-pqm ~/.bazaar/plugins/pqm". You'll also need the "python-tz" package, which you can apt-get install.
